  • The Orange Foundation - CEO, Michael Gregory
    Feb 25 2025

    The Orange Foundation are doing amazing things for Cancer patients. Specifically funding treatments and more the the NHS either don't provide or will not fund or pay for.

    It is becming more and more widely known that in addition to the traditional treatments provided by the NHS, Cancer patients need to access other services, products and treatments that can help to fight and beat their illness. For example the Orange Foundation have approved the funding of a course of Hyperbaric Oxygen Chamber therapy for me. I would not have been able to access this treatment of it wasn't for the support of Michael and the Orange Foundation charity.

    This interview not only talks about what they do but also the back story of how they were founded. Sadlly following the passing of Michael's wife due to cancer - who's favourite colour was orange. Hence their name.
